Effect of direct dyes effluent on germination/growth of maize and sorghum plants.

Abstract

The effect of direct dyes effluent used for irrigation of maize and sorghum plants was examined in germination of seeds, shoot length, root length and chlorophyll contents. Studies were also carried out by irrigating these plants with 50% water diluted effluent sample and as such. Here effluent of four different colored direct dyes, i.e. Direct Red 28, Direct Yellow 12, Direct Orange 26 and Direct Blue 1 have been used for irrigation. On comparing the results with water (control), it was found that unexhausted dye and its concentration in the effluent leads to decrease in germination of the seeds, shoot length, root length, chlorophyll contents of the plants up to 44%, 55%, 45% and 48% respectively.
